Launch show on Friday

 Bay Area riff wielders ZED will take to the streets this week to celebrate their long-anticipated new album, “Trouble in Eden”, on Ripple Music. Set to commence this Friday, August 19th at the Bottom of the Hill in San Francisco, ZED will hit the stage with label-mates, stoner-metallers, Blackwulf, as well as Older Sun and Year of the Cobra.
Commented bass player, Mark Aceves, “This show promises to be one of the best ragers of the year! Coming out from Seattle  the duo that is “Year of the Cobra” will bring their crushing drum and bass doom sounds with atmospheric female vocals laid on top. Then we have Older Sun who combine retro Soul style vocals with heavy 70’s inspired riffs, creating an entirely new sound and vibe all their own. Follow that with the heavy, dark riffage of Blackwulf who are the Bay Area’s heirs of that Sabbath groove we all love. And lastly we have ZED, releasing their new album “Trouble In Eden” on Ripple Music with their groove-heavy rock that makes your head bob and your ass shake! Yes indeed this show is gonna make the streets of San Francisco rumble!”

ZED set the underground heavy music world alight with their last album, the critically hailed Desperation Blues.  a groove-laden masterpiece of crushing riffs and infectious melodies.  Now ZED will take the stage in support of their latest album, Trouble in Eden, their first for industry-leading heavy rock label, Ripple Music.
